Files
GTA4RP/meta.xml
Vortrex 9d8d5d1418 Bunch of changes (see description)
* New script files to organize GUI
* Added clientside pickup detection to reduce server load for enter/exit
* Added notips command for players to toggle random tips
* Select account last IP as part of wildcard (was separate due to old INT)
* Save account registration with datetime instead of unix timestamp
* Don't force mouse camera on moving anims in SA+
* Add IP ban to server runtime memory in subnet ban command
* Add non-roleplay character name account moderation flag
* Fix bizowner and bizclan commands
* Fix bug that allowed buying items without having the needed cash
* Fix set biz blip command
* Add dealership help label type command
* Added command to show all clan flag types
* Added discord config and load from database
* Fix angle for directional teleport and anim move directions
* Use new colour structure in preparation for locale translations
* Add on-foot only item usetype array to prevent using when in veh
* Fix wrong const value for exit pickup type
* Start using datetime in MySQL tables instead of unix timestamps
* Start adding webhooks for discord (unfinished)
* Added new discord URL to discord help category
* Added house reset pickups/blips utils
* Prevent using items when in skin selector
* Fix get player command
* Fix give player money command
* Add coffee shop and vehicle repair shop default biz item templates
* Remove old game fixes util (resource now in server config)
* Fix bug where characters in clans wouldn't be shown in char select
* Slimmed down the amount of timers
* Made some potentially large numbers more readable (commas)
* Remove colours in message for console output
2021-09-28 11:41:33 -05:00

201 lines
15 KiB
XML

<meta>
<info author="Vortrex" version="1.0" description="Vortrex's Roleplay Resource" />
<!-- Shared -->
<script src="scripts/shared/utilities.js" type="server" language="javascript" />
<script src="scripts/shared/utilities.js" type="client" language="javascript" />
<script src="scripts/shared/const.js" type="server" language="javascript" />
<script src="scripts/shared/const.js" type="client" language="javascript" />
<!-- Multiplayer Mod -->
<script src="scripts/shared/native/gtac.js" type="client" language="javascript" />
<script src="scripts/shared/native/gtac.js" type="server" language="javascript" />
<script src="scripts/client/native/gtac.js" type="client" language="javascript" />
<script src="scripts/server/native/gtac.js" type="server" language="javascript" />
<!--<script src="scripts/shared/native/mafiac.js" type="client" language="javascript" />-->
<!--<script src="scripts/shared/native/mafiac.js" type="server" language="javascript" />-->
<!--<script src="scripts/client/native/mafiac.js" type="client" language="javascript" />-->
<!--<script src="scripts/server/native/mafiac.js" type="server" language="javascript" />-->
<!-- Server -->
<script src="scripts/server/class.js" type="server" language="javascript" />
<script src="scripts/server/accent.js" type="server" language="javascript" />
<script src="scripts/server/account.js" type="server" language="javascript" />
<script src="scripts/server/animation.js" type="server" language="javascript" />
<script src="scripts/server/anticheat.js" type="server" language="javascript" />
<script src="scripts/server/ban.js" type="server" language="javascript" />
<script src="scripts/server/bitflag.js" type="server" language="javascript" />
<script src="scripts/server/business.js" type="server" language="javascript" />
<script src="scripts/server/chat.js" type="server" language="javascript" />
<script src="scripts/server/clan.js" type="server" language="javascript" />
<script src="scripts/server/client.js" type="server" language="javascript" />
<script src="scripts/server/colour.js" type="server" language="javascript" />
<script src="scripts/server/const.js" type="server" language="javascript" />
<script src="scripts/server/database.js" type="server" language="javascript" />
<script src="scripts/server/developer.js" type="server" language="javascript" />
<script src="scripts/server/discord.js" type="server" language="javascript" />
<script src="scripts/server/economy.js" type="server" language="javascript" />
<script src="scripts/server/email.js" type="server" language="javascript" />
<script src="scripts/server/event.js" type="server" language="javascript" />
<script src="scripts/server/fishing.js" type="server" language="javascript" />
<script src="scripts/server/gui.js" type="server" language="javascript" />
<script src="scripts/server/help.js" type="server" language="javascript" />
<script src="scripts/server/house.js" type="server" language="javascript" />
<script src="scripts/server/item.js" type="server" language="javascript" />
<script src="scripts/server/job.js" type="server" language="javascript" />
<script src="scripts/server/keybind.js" type="server" language="javascript" />
<script src="scripts/server/locale.js" type="server" language="javascript" />
<script src="scripts/server/messaging.js" type="server" language="javascript" />
<script src="scripts/server/misc.js" type="server" language="javascript" />
<script src="scripts/server/npc.js" type="server" language="javascript" />
<script src="scripts/server/moderation.js" type="server" language="javascript" />
<script src="scripts/server/radio.js" type="server" language="javascript" />
<script src="scripts/server/security.js" type="server" language="javascript" />
<script src="scripts/server/subaccount.js" type="server" language="javascript" />
<script src="scripts/server/timers.js" type="server" language="javascript" />
<script src="scripts/server/translate.js" type="server" language="javascript" />
<script src="scripts/server/trigger.js" type="server" language="javascript" />
<script src="scripts/server/utilities.js" type="server" language="javascript" />
<script src="scripts/server/vehicle.js" type="server" language="javascript" />
<script src="scripts/server/config.js" type="server" language="javascript" />
<script src="scripts/server/core.js" type="server" language="javascript" />
<script src="scripts/server/command.js" type="server" language="javascript" />
<script src="scripts/server/business/bakery.js" type="server" language="javascript" />
<script src="scripts/server/business/bar.js" type="server" language="javascript" />
<script src="scripts/server/business/burger.js" type="server" language="javascript" />
<script src="scripts/server/business/clothing.js" type="server" language="javascript" />
<script src="scripts/server/business/club.js" type="server" language="javascript" />
<script src="scripts/server/business/fuel.js" type="server" language="javascript" />
<script src="scripts/server/business/mechanic.js" type="server" language="javascript" />
<script src="scripts/server/business/pizza.js" type="server" language="javascript" />
<script src="scripts/server/business/restaurant.js" type="server" language="javascript" />
<script src="scripts/server/business/vehicle.js" type="server" language="javascript" />
<script src="scripts/server/business/weapon.js" type="server" language="javascript" />
<script src="scripts/server/job/bus.js" type="server" language="javascript" />
<script src="scripts/server/job/drug.js" type="server" language="javascript" />
<script src="scripts/server/job/fire.js" type="server" language="javascript" />
<script src="scripts/server/job/garbage.js" type="server" language="javascript" />
<script src="scripts/server/job/medic.js" type="server" language="javascript" />
<script src="scripts/server/job/police.js" type="server" language="javascript" />
<script src="scripts/server/job/taxi.js" type="server" language="javascript" />
<script src="scripts/server/job/weapon.js" type="server" language="javascript" />
<script src="scripts/server/item/food.js" type="server" language="javascript" />
<script src="scripts/server/item/drink.js" type="server" language="javascript" />
<script src="scripts/server/item/walkie-talkie.js" type="server" language="javascript" />
<script src="scripts/server/item/phone.js" type="server" language="javascript" />
<script src="scripts/server/item/handcuff.js" type="server" language="javascript" />
<script src="scripts/server/item/rope.js" type="server" language="javascript" />
<script src="scripts/server/item/tazer.js" type="server" language="javascript" />
<!-- Extra Files -->
<file type="client" src="files/fonts/roboto-regular.ttf" />
<file type="client" src="files/fonts/pricedown.ttf" />
<file type="client" src="files/images/skins/none.png" />
<file type="client" src="files/images/mafiac-logo.png" />
<file type="client" src="files/images/gtac-logo.png" />
<!-- GUI -->
<script src="scripts/client/gui/login.js" type="client" language="javascript" />
<script src="scripts/client/gui/newchar.js" type="client" language="javascript" />
<script src="scripts/client/gui/charselect.js" type="client" language="javascript" />
<script src="scripts/client/gui/error.js" type="client" language="javascript" />
<script src="scripts/client/gui/info.js" type="client" language="javascript" />
<script src="scripts/client/gui/yesno.js" type="client" language="javascript" />
<script src="scripts/client/gui/register.js" type="client" language="javascript" />
<script src="scripts/client/gui/resetpass.js" type="client" language="javascript" />
<script src="scripts/client/gui/clanmgr.js" type="client" language="javascript" />
<script src="scripts/client/gui/housemgr.js" type="client" language="javascript" />
<script src="scripts/client/gui/bizmgr.js" type="client" language="javascript" />
<!-- Client Scripts -->
<script src="scripts/client/gui.js" type="client" language="javascript" />
<script src="scripts/client/main.js" type="client" language="javascript" />
<script src="scripts/client/nametag.js" type="client" language="javascript" />
<script src="scripts/client/sync.js" type="client" language="javascript" />
<script src="scripts/client/scoreboard.js" type="client" language="javascript" />
<script src="scripts/client/keybind.js" type="client" language="javascript" />
<script src="scripts/client/chatbox.js" type="client" language="javascript" />
<script src="scripts/client/label.js" type="client" language="javascript" />
<script src="scripts/client/skin-select.js" type="client" language="javascript" />
<script src="scripts/client/server.js" type="client" language="javascript" />
<script src="scripts/client/job.js" type="client" language="javascript" />
<script src="scripts/client/event.js" type="client" language="javascript" />
<script src="scripts/client/item.js" type="client" language="javascript" />
<script src="scripts/client/utilities.js" type="client" language="javascript" />
<script src="scripts/client/messaging.js" type="client" language="javascript" />
<script src="scripts/client/logo.js" type="client" language="javascript" />
<script src="scripts/client/afk.js" type="client" language="javascript" />
<script src="scripts/client/mousecam.js" type="client" language="javascript" />
<!-- Startup -->
<script src="scripts/server/startup.js" type="server" language="javascript" />
<script src="scripts/client/startup.js" type="client" language="javascript" />
<!-- MexUI -->
<file type="client" src="third-party/mexui/Images/down-arrow.png" />
<script language="javascript" type="client" src="third-party/mexui/mexui.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Native.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Utility.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Entity/Transition.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Entity/StyleableEntity.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Entity/Component.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Component/Control.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Component/Entry.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Component/Event.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Component/Window.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Entity/ControlAxis.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Entity/ControlWithEntries.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Entry/DropDownItem.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Entry/GridColumn.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Entry/GridRow.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Entry/ListRow.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Entry/Tab.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Entry/TreeRow.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/Button.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/CheckBox.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/DropDown.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/Grid.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/Image.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/Line.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/List.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/ProgressBar.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/RadioButton.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/Rectangle.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/ScrollBar.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/Slider.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/TabPanel.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/Text.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/TextInput.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/Tree.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/Character.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/Characters.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/Day.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/Date.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/Digit.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/Digits.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/Hour.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/Integer.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/Letter.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/LetterDigit.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/Letters.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/LettersDigits.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/Minute.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/Month.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/Number.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/Password.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/PositiveInteger.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/PositiveNumber.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/RangedInteger.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/RangedNumber.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/Second.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/TextArea.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/Time.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/Week.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/WeekDay.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Control/Year.js" />
<script language="javascript" type="client" src="third-party/mexui/Core/Init.js" />
</meta>